Connectivity Options Available
Choosing the right connectivity option is essential for your baby monitor, especially if privacy is a top concern. You can opt for Wi-Fi connectivity, which allows remote access and live streaming, but be aware of potential hacking risks. Alternatively, monitors using 2.4GHz FHSS technology provide a secure connection without the internet, minimizing cyber threats. Some models offer dual connectivity, letting you choose between Wi-Fi for app features and a dedicated parent unit for local monitoring. Additionally, devices with encrypted connections protect against unauthorized access, ensuring your privacy during monitoring sessions. Monitors without Wi-Fi generally have extended ranges, often around 1000 feet, giving you more flexibility when placing your monitor throughout your home or outdoor space.

Night Vision Capability
When considering a baby monitor with privacy mode, night vision capability plays an essential role in ensuring you can keep an eye on your baby even in low-light conditions. This feature typically uses infrared technology to illuminate the area without disturbing your little one’s sleep. Effective night vision can range from 10 to 32 feet, allowing you to observe subtle movements, like your baby’s chest rising and falling. Many monitors automatically switch to night vision mode as ambient light decreases, providing continuous monitoring throughout the night. High-quality night vision offers clearer images, helping you better assess your baby’s condition. Some advanced models even feature color night vision, enhancing visibility and detail in dark environments, which can be a game-changer for anxious parents.

Range and Coverage
Choosing a baby monitor with privacy mode requires careful consideration of its range and coverage, especially if you want to keep an eye on your little one while moving around your home. Many models offer effective coverage up to 1000 feet, perfect for larger spaces or outdoor areas. A greater range lets you stay connected with your baby, even when you’re in another room. Look for monitors utilizing 2.4GHz FHSS technology, as they provide stable signals and lower latency for real-time monitoring. Keep in mind your home’s layout—walls and obstructions can impact the actual range. Some monitors even allow for multi-camera expandability, enabling you to observe multiple rooms or areas simultaneously for greater peace of mind.
